About this facility browse listing

This page browses every industrial facility that filed a Toxics Release Inventory (TRI) report to the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ency under EPCRA section 313. The TRI program collects information on toxic chemical releases and waste-management activities from manufacturing, mining, electric utilities, and federal-facility operations across the United States. A facility appears in this list when it meets all three TRI reporting criteria: it is in a covered industry sector, has the equivalent of 10 or more full-time employees, and manufactures, processes, or otherwise uses a TRI-listed chemical above the activity threshold for that chemical.

The total release figure for each facility is a mass total (in pounds) summing on-site air, water, land, and underground-injection releases plus off-site transfers for further waste management. The figure aggregates across all chemicals reported by the facility and does not weight by chemical toxicity, persistence, or bioaccumulation potential. Facilities reporting larger volumes of less-toxic chemicals will rank above facilities reporting smaller volumes of more-hazardous substances under this raw-mass ordering. For comparative analysis that incorporates relative-toxicity weighting, the EPA publishes the Risk-Screening Environmental Indicators (RSEI) model separately from the TRI raw data.

The data shown reflects the most recent TRI-reporting-year ingest. The EPA publishes annual TRI data in two stages: a preliminary public-release file each summer covering the prior calendar year, followed by a finalized Basic Data File later in the year. Reporting revisions can occur as facilities correct earlier filings or as the EPA publishes data quality updates. We refresh the PlainEnviro database each TRI cycle and document the ingest date in the per-facility detail pages. For research and citation use, prefer the EPA Envirofacts portal as the authoritative original source.
